summaryrefslogtreecommitdiffstats
path: root/clang/tools/driver/CMakeLists.txt
diff options
context:
space:
mode:
authorChris Bieneman <beanz@apple.com>2016-03-29 17:51:08 +0000
committerChris Bieneman <beanz@apple.com>2016-03-29 17:51:08 +0000
commit54e3b5ace08bdce7f5ce81471d79976e1b688f0d (patch)
tree5c0729e13dbb9fe41950457fa38840f6e0debb6a /clang/tools/driver/CMakeLists.txt
parent2aab7f4358e758e791476010aef665413f596401 (diff)
downloadbcm5719-llvm-54e3b5ace08bdce7f5ce81471d79976e1b688f0d.tar.gz
bcm5719-llvm-54e3b5ace08bdce7f5ce81471d79976e1b688f0d.zip
[Order Files] Fix order file usage
The CMake EXISTS operator needs to have the variable expanded. Not expanding this was causing the if statement to always be false, which made it impossible to pass linker order files in. llvm-svn: 264757
Diffstat (limited to 'clang/tools/driver/CMakeLists.txt')
-rw-r--r--clang/tools/driver/CMakeLists.txt2
1 files changed, 1 insertions, 1 deletions
diff --git a/clang/tools/driver/CMakeLists.txt b/clang/tools/driver/CMakeLists.txt
index bb631db79c3..5f338853629 100644
--- a/clang/tools/driver/CMakeLists.txt
+++ b/clang/tools/driver/CMakeLists.txt
@@ -87,7 +87,7 @@ if (APPLE)
set(TOOL_INFO_BUILD_VERSION)
endif()
-if(CLANG_ORDER_FILE AND EXISTS CLANG_ORDER_FILE)
+if(CLANG_ORDER_FILE AND EXISTS ${CLANG_ORDER_FILE})
target_link_libraries(clang "-Wl,-order_file,${CLANG_ORDER_FILE}")
endif()
OpenPOWER on IntegriCloud